Dieser Text richtet sich an Teams, die OpenClaw auf einem lokalen Mac oder einer dedizierten physischen MacCloud-Instanz ausrollen. Reihenfolge: laufen lassen → dauerhaft stabil → mit der Cloud in Einklang bringen. Befehle und Versionen entnehmen Sie den OpenClaw-Release-Notes; hier geht es um eine macOS-taugliche Baseline.

1. Für wen und welches Ziel

Wenn Sie eine CLI dauerhaft brauchen und gelegentlich per GUI debuggen, bleibt macOS der glatteste Host. Ziel ist nicht, jedes Handbuchwort zu zitieren, sondern Pfade, Berechtigungen und Daemons auf einmal zu klären und „lokal ja, über SSH nein“ zu vermeiden.

2. Umgebung und Architektur

Setzen Sie ein aktuelles stabiles macOS und Xcode Command Line Tools (xcode-select --install) voraus. Auf Apple Silicon sollte Ihr Binary arm64 sein oder zur Rosetta-Strategie des Teams passen; gemischte Architekturen führen oft zu sporadischen Abstürzen oder dyld-Fehlern.

Tipp: dieselben Checks auf einer MacCloud-Instanz. SSH-Benutzer und Daten-Volume-Mount im Control-Panel prüfen, bevor Abhängigkeiten installiert werden.

3. CLI installieren und PATH

Tragen Sie den Pfad des Binaries oder Paketmanagers in ~/.zshrc oder ~/.bash_profile ein und verifizieren Sie mit source. Vermeiden Sie globale Verzeichnisse, die Root erfordern—außer Sie tragen das Sicherheitsrisiko auf Bare Metal selbst.

4. Datenschutz, Automatisierung, Headless

Wenn OpenClaw andere Apps steuern oder breit auf die Platte zugreifen muss, erteilen Sie unter Systemeinstellungen → Datenschutz & Sicherheit minimal nötige Rechte wie vollständiger Festplattenzugriff oder Automatisierung. Für reines SSH-Headless empfehlen wir launchd: WorkingDirectory, Stdout/Stderr-Logs und sinnvolles ThrottleInterval, damit Neustartschleifen die CPU nicht blockieren.

5. Zusammenarbeit mit MacCloud-Instanzen

Wiederholen Sie die Schritte in der Cloud, prüfen Sie Netzwerk und Security Groups über die Konsole. Private Keys nie ins Repository. Bastion oder kurzlebige Credentials nutzen. Mehr Praxis: OpenClaw auf MacCloud betreiben.

6. Checkliste vor dem Go-Live

  • Gleiche Kombination aus macOS / CPU-Architektur lokal und in der Cloud?
  • Liefert which openclaw (oder Äquivalent) in Login-Shell und nicht-interaktivem SSH dasselbe?
  • Beenden sich launchd und manueller Start sauber, ohne Neustartschleifen in den Logs?
  • Datenschutzdialoge beim ersten Prompt minimal gesetzt, damit unbeaufsichtigte Läufe nicht hängen bleiben?

Installation ist nur der Anfang. Für Pipelines oder Zeitpläne lesen Sie GitHub Actions-Integration und Automatisierungs-Orchestrierung, damit Trigger, Geheimnisse und Observability passen.